As a Fire Protection Engineer I in our Madison office, you will help us empower our clients to achieve energy-efficient building solutions, save global environments, and create a better, greener future for all.
ROLE A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Why we need you:
Within our team framework, you will initially work with and be mentored by experienced engineers and designers. Your initial assignments will include performing calculations, determining system sizing and layouts, selecting equipment, completing field surveys, and preparing shop drawings. As you gain project experience, you will take on a greater role in writing specifications, participating in project meetings with clients and other consultants, and supporting construction-phase work. We encourage you to learn and take on additional responsibility as soon as you are able; we believe that everyone who joins AEI is a potential future leader of our firm.
Expertise of our most successful Fire Protection Engineer I:
- Bachelor’s degree in engineering (Aerospace, Architectural, Chemical, Civil, Electrical, Fire Protection or Mechanical).
- 2+ years of experience in fire suppression systems, fire alarm systems, and clean agent systems required.
- Experience in computer operation for engineering calculation programs and ability to learn computer-aided drafting/BIM software.
- Understanding of applicable design codes, design standards and specification requirements, and ability to interpret them.

What Wisconsin Employers Look For
The qualifications that appear most often in fire fighter jobs across Wisconsin.
- Valid Firefighter I and II certification from a recognized state or national authority
- Emergency Medical Technician (EMT) certification at the basic or paramedic level
- Valid driver's license with ability to obtain a commercial or emergency vehicle endorsement
- Successful completion of a Candidate Physical Ability Test (CPAT) or equivalent
- High school diploma or GED, with preference for fire science coursework or an associate degree
- Hazardous materials operations-level certification or willingness to obtain within probationary period

How much do fire fighters make in Wisconsin?
Fire fighters in Wisconsin earn a median of about $46,850 a year, based on May 2025 Bureau of Labor Statistics wage data, ranging from around $29,390 for the lowest 10% to over $77,050 for the top 10%. Pay rises with experience, specialty, and employer.
